Chance wins triple jump at MOC

Glassboro senior Ryan Chance won the triple jump at the Meet of Champions tonight at South Plainfield.

Chance went 47-7 to capture an event that was dominated by South Jersey athletes. Haddon Height's Chris Roundtree took second, Penns Grove's Steve Brown took fourth and Timber Creek's Eric Smith took fifth.

Haddonfield junior Colin Baker set a school record by running 4:09.30 to take second in the 1600 meters. The old record was 4:15.5 by Chris Platt set in 2002.

Washington Township's Tim Carey was the top seed in the 400 meters hurdles but fell twice. He crashed over the 2nd hurdle, got up and fell again over the 8th hurdle.

Carey finished the race.
